    1966 a/c

    My a/c blower only blows on high speed. Sometimes a lower speed will come out but not for long. I do have 3 speeds if I pull the air door. Does that sound like an A/C resistor change? Dutch

    Hi Harry,

    Sounds like the resister/divider circuit is working ok if you have 3-speeds when you pull the fresh air knob out.

    What could be going on is that when the air knob is pushed in, you don't get connections from the B contact (12v) and the L and M contacts, but you do for the H contact. This would be a switch problem, such as it is possibly coming apart and with the air-door pull out it helps to "fix" the problem by allowing the rotating part of the switch to make contact with the fixed part of the switch. Which could explain why it sometimes works (usually wiggling the switch or slightly pulling on it will cause it work).
